TSM_E_INVALIDITEMSUBTYPE

Invalid Item SubType for Creation

Beckhoff · TwinCAT 2 Automation Interface

What does TSM_E_INVALIDITEMSUBTYPE mean?

The provided nSubType parameter for creating a child item is invalid or not compatible with the parent item's type (0x98510003). The usable subType depends on the parent tree item's category; for example, a PLC Functionblock may only be added to a PLCFOLDER item, not a DEVICE item.

Common Causes

  • An attempt was made to create a TwinCAT item with an invalid sub-type.
  • Trying to instantiate a device object with incorrect attributes.
  • Incorrect configuration parameters for a specific sub-component type.

Repair Steps & Checklist

    Verify the nSubType value against the documentation for the specific parent item type where the child is being created.

    Ensure the nSubType is appropriate for the itemType of the parent node to which the child is being added.

    Review 'ITcSmTreeItem Item Types' (page 39) and 'ITcSmTreeItem Item Sub Types' (page 41) for valid combinations and dependencies.
